Thrive Leads
Thrive Leads is a tool that you can utilize to develop your email lists. Everything that you might need to draw in and inspire readers to sign up for your e-mail list is consisted of, that makes it such an effective tool.
You can show the forms using the various alternatives. For instance, you can choose a pop-up opt-in kind or include it in your sidebar widget and only have these trigger on mobile, or on desktop. There are a lots of different display screen alternatives for Thrive Leads.
In addition, it allows you to determine performance and conduct split tests. You get reports that offer you with deep insights on how your email marketing technique is working so you know how to enhance it.
This is a HUGE offer due to the fact that you can test various test or visuals to see what will convert much better and provide you with more email customers.

Thrive Themes vs. Divi
Among Thrive Themes primary rivals is Stylish . These 2 companies come from similar backgrounds, and both started as Themes builders but later branched out into custom-made plugins and other more complicated tools that serve a wider range of requirements.
As one of the Thrive Themes’ main competitors, Elegant Themes uses 2 main options that the majority of straight challenge Thrive tools, and these are Divi, their page builder, and Bloom, their opt-in kind plugin.
The Divi Builder by Sophisticated Themes is an expertly crafted page contractor that includes premium functions. While the Divi builder excels in a great deal of locations and offers a lot of fascinating functions, it’s not as easy to use as Thrive Architect in my viewpoint.
Similar to Thrive Architect, it can likewise be incorporated into your WordPress website to assist you produce pages of your own design. Both these tools have functions that are similar, that makes it challenging to declare the very best in between them.
Their opt-in form plugin, Blossom does a lot of what Thrive Leads does however when it comes to versatility and personalization alternatives, Thrive Leads is more robust.
Like Thrive Themes, Classy Themes provides an annual membership for simply $89/year compared to Thrive’s $228/year subscription. Nevertheless, unlike Thrive, you do not get quiz builder, course builder, A/B screening tools, etc. with your membership.
